Don Wilson Obituary

Mr. Don “Lope” Wilson departed his Earthly life on Saturday, April 25, 2020, at Springdale Nursing Home in Camden, South Carolina. Don was born on June 22, 1970, in Elliott, South Carolina, to Mary Wilson and Willie Byrd. 

He grew up in Elliott, SC, where he attended the public schools of Lee County. He graduated in 1988, taking a general studies diploma.  After graduation, Don joined and became a member of the United States Army, where he became an Airborne Specialist. Yes, our Don jumped out of Airplanes and fought for our Country in the Gulf War. He was a part
of the 82nd Airborne Division. We are grateful to Don for his service that earned him notoriety throughout the Lee County area. After leaving the Army, he found employment with many different agencies. He was with his last job for over 20 years at Santee Print Works in Sumter, SC. He was a hard worker, a good friend, and a great comedian. He knew how to make you smile and had a wonderful personality.
